2" Grooved 90° Long Radius Elbow – Ductile Iron, UL/FM Listed
This 2 inch grooved 90-degree long radius elbow is designed to provide smoother directional changes in fire protection and mechanical piping systems. With a longer bend radius than a standard or short radius elbow, it reduces flow resistance and pressure loss, making it ideal for systems where hydraulic performance is critical.
What Is a Long Radius 90° Elbow?
A long radius elbow features a larger sweep — typically 1.5 times the nominal pipe diameter (1.5D) — which allows for smoother fluid movement and lower friction loss. It is preferred in applications where system efficiency, reduced turbulence, or minimized wear are top priorities.
Key Features:
- Nominal Size: 2 inch
- Angle: 90-degree long radius elbow
- Material: Ductile iron construction for strength and durability
- Ends: Grooved ends for easy and secure coupling installation
- Certifications: UL Listed and FM Approved
- Standards: Complies with AWWA C606 groove system requirements
- Finish: Black paint or red epoxy coating (finish may vary by batch)
Typical Applications:
- Fire sprinkler and suppression systems
- HVAC and chilled water piping
- Mechanical process piping systems
- Industrial and commercial plumbing networks
- Any layout where smoother directional change is desired
Technical Specifications:
- Pressure Rating: Up to 300 PSI (check manufacturer specs)
- Bend Radius: Long radius (approx. 1.5D)
- Groove Type: Compatible with standard cut or roll groove couplings
- Temperature Range: -20°F to 300°F (system dependent)
